Web22 Dec 2024 · Sel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ors, or SSRIs, are the most common type of antidepressant prescribed in the United States. SSRIs work by increasing the amount of serotonin in your brain. They do this by blocking your brain cells from reabsorbing (or reuptaking) existing serotonin.
